Domaine Mayard is a recent creation of brothers Arthur and Hugo, 6th generation after the split of Vignobles Mayard in two distinct properties, Le Clos du Calvaire and Domaine Mayard. The brothers are focused on the respect of the living, soil and plant, they describe themselves as paysan vigneron. Their vineyards are split between 8 hectares in 4 distinctives lieux dits: le Grand Coulet, les Serres, la Crau Est, le Pointu in the villages of Sorgues, Châteauneuf-du-Pape et Courthézon. And 2 hectares of Côtes du Rhône in surrounding terrois: Valoris. A new property in Lirac has been recently acquired. They are working with cover crops, agroforestry and are analysing vine leaves regularly to regulate as necessary. The vineyards are planted with very old Grenache (between 80 and 120 years Old), Mourvèdre, Cinsault and Syrah.

Appelation: Lirac Grape variety : 70 % Syrah, 30% Grenache Age of Vines: 65 years old Terroir : Alluvial terraces overlooking the Rhône, composed of rounded quartz (quartzite) pebbles on a clay-sandy-silty soil. Vineyard/Plot name : La Coste Vineyard Surface Area: 3.5 ha Exposition: North South Bottles Produced: 4,000 Natural Yeast: Yes Vinification: Fermented in concrete & 600 l barrel Ageing: 12 months in 600 l barrel Fining/Filtration: Yes Vegan: No Alcohol: 13% Acidity: 4.18 g/l Residual Sugar: 0 g/l Organic: Not certified
